Descrizione
Given a user-config.jam of:
```
import toolset ;
import feature ;
using gcc : 8.3 : "C:/Utilities/mingw-w64/i686-8.3.0/bin/g++" ;
using gcc : 8.1 : "C:/Utilities/mingw-w64/i686-8.1.0-posix-dwarf-rt_v6-rev0/mingw32/bin/g++" ;
# using gcc : 8.3 : "C:/Utilities/mingw-w64/i686-8.3.0/bin/g++" : : 32 ;
# using gcc : 8.1 : "C:/Utilities/mingw-w64/i686-8.1.0-posix-dwarf-rt_v6-rev0/mingw32/bin/g++" : : 32 ;
feature.subfeature toolset gcc : tsestd : c03 c11 c14 c17 : optional composite propagated ;
feature.compose c03 : -std=c++03 ;
feature.compose c11 : -std=c++11 ;
feature.compose c14 : -std=c++14 ;
feature.compose c17 : -std=c++1z ;
```
running:
`b2 toolset=gcc-8.3`
or
`b2 toolset=gcc-8.3 address-model=32`
or
`b2 toolset=gcc-8.3 address-model=64`
in any library's test directory will run "successfully", ie. no Boost Build error messages.
Now comment out the first two 'using gcc' lines and remove the comment from the next two 'using gcc' lines, so that the usage requirement for \32 is now a part of the toolset definitions. Running the same b2 commands from any library's test directory will produce:

This is with the latest Boost Build 'develop' branch. It seems as if the gcc usage requirements do not work with feature composition. I do not know if this is a gcc.jam problem or a more general Boost Build problem with usage requirements and feature composition. But it is a definite issue with the latest 'develop' branch of Boost Build. I see no reason why this should not work properly so i think this is a bug and should be fixed in Boost Build. In practical usage it keeps me from specifying different address models for gcc toolset definitions as well as gcc feature compositions in my user-config.jam file.
